I applied through a recruiter. The process took 2 days. I interviewed at Intel Corporation in Mar 2010
Interview
Interview was very technical in nature. Question level was not in very difficult range, but not in easy either. First interview was on phone with manager only. Second was on site with a bunch of engineers and was a lot more technical in nature. Brush up your technical knowledge prior to interview for sure.
Interview questions [1]
Question 1
What encoding does PCIe gen3 have and why is it used?
The process took 1 day. I interviewed at Intel Corporation (Santa Clara, CA) in Apr 2012
Interview
Phone interview: asked easy questions. Most are on glassdoor.
On site Interview:
Very nice arrangements for travel and hotel.
Interview process was very good.
Kind and relaxed interviewers.
Asked everything about operating systems.
Everything from hardware to software.
Study Operating systems from Modern Operating Systems by Tenenbaum.
Computer System architecture. Virtual memory, addressing.
Questions:
1. Implement functions (in C) for insertion, removal of nodes from circular queue using arrays.
2. Implement array reversal without iteration.
3. Remove any node from Linked List. Remove the node which is the easiest to remove. Write code in C.
4. What is the address in C code when we write &a. a is a variable. is it virtual address or physical address.
5. Questions on projects on resume.
Great interviewers, remain calm.